Wymondham WEA are now able to offer some short courses on Thursday mornings during November and December this year.

On Thursday November 10th the session will be “The Story of Communications: Now you’re talking”, looking at the development of communication from the earliest forms used by our ancestors to our modern, always connected society. The tutor is Angela Briggs, fee is £12.50 and the course reference is C2229282.

On Thursday December 1st and December 8th it will be “A Jolly Good Murder: The Rise of Crime as Entertainment in the Nineteenth Century”. This two-session course explores the rise of crime as a form of entertainment during the nineteenth century. The tutor is Kate Jewell, fee is £25 and the course reference is C2229278.

All sessions are from 10am to 12:30pm and are held at our regular venue, North Wymondham Community Centre, Lime Tree Avenue, NR18 0HH.
